Revert "drm: bridge: mcde_dsi: Switch to devm_drm_of_get_bridge"
authorJagan Teki <jagan@amarulasolutions.com>
Fri, 29 Apr 2022 08:59:47 +0000 (14:29 +0530)
committerMaxime Ripard <maxime@cerno.tech>
Wed, 4 May 2022 15:06:31 +0000 (17:06 +0200)
commit <3d7039e1e649> ("drm: bridge: mcde_dsi: Switch to devm_drm_of_get_bridge")
switched to devm_drm_of_get_bridge for looking up if child node has panel
or bridge.

However commit <b089c0a9b14c> ("Revert "drm: of: Lookup if child node
has panel or bridge") has reverted panel or bridge child node lookup
from devm_drm_of_get_bridge as it breaks the non-trivial cases the
first child node might not be a panel or bridge.

So, revert this commit to switch the previous behavior of looking up
child panel or bridge.
